python对excel表格分组后进行合并
时间: 2023-07-05 17:06:35 浏览: 157
可以使用Python的pandas库来实现对Excel表格的分组和合并操作。具体步骤如下:
1. 首先,使用pandas读取Excel表格数据:
```
import pandas as pd
df = pd.read_excel('example.xlsx')
```
2. 然后,使用groupby()方法对数据进行分组:
```
grouped = df.groupby('column_name')
```
其中,'column_name'是要进行分组的列名。
3. 接着,使用agg()方法对每个分组进行合并操作:
```
merged = grouped.agg({'column_name_2': 'sum', 'column_name_3': 'mean'})
```
其中,'column_name_2'和'column_name_3'分别是要合并的列名,可以根据实际需求进行修改。
4. 最后,将合并后的数据保存到Excel表格中:
```
merged.to_excel('merged.xlsx')
```
完整代码如下:
```
import pandas as pd
# 读取Excel表格数据
df = pd.read_excel('example.xlsx')
# 对数据进行分组
grouped = df.groupby('column_name')
# 对每个分组进行合并操作
merged = grouped.agg({'column_name_2': 'sum', 'column_name_3': 'mean'})
# 将合并后的数据保存到Excel表格中
merged.to_excel('merged.xlsx')
```
阅读全文